Background: Breast cancer remains a significant global health challenge, underscoring the need for novel, non-invasive biomarkers for early detection and disease monitoring. Exosomes, as extracellular vesicles enriched with regulatory non-coding RNAs, have emerged as promising candidates for biomarker discovery. Objectives: This study aimed to evaluate the diagnostic potential of exosomal long non-coding RNA NRON (lncRNA NRON) in the serum of breast cancer patients and to examine its association with clinical parameters, including tumor size and metastasis status. Methodology: Serum samples were obtained from 70 breast cancer female patients and 20 healthy controls. Exosomes were isolated using the EXOCIB-S kit, followed by RNA extraction using the FavorPrep™ miRNA Isolation Kit. Quantitative analysis of NRON expression was conducted using GoTaq® 1-Step RT-qPCR. Statistical comparisons between groups and correlation analyses with clinical features were performed using appropriate tests. Results: Exosomal NRON levels were significantly elevated in breast cancer patients compared to healthy controls (p < 0.001). While no significant correlation was observed between NRON expression and tumor size (p = 0.579), statistically significant association was noted with metastasis status (p = 0.004), suggesting a possible role in cancer dissemination. Conclusion: This study is the first to demonstrate upregulation of exosomal NRON in the serum of breast cancer patients, highlighting its potential as a non-invasive diagnostic biomarker. Although its link to tumor size remains inconclusive, the observed association with metastasis warrants further investigation into the mechanistic role of NRON in breast cancer progression and its potential as a therapeutic target.
